Marquise Lane currently serves as Technical Solutions Manager at Phamily, a position held since July 2023. Previously, Marquise worked at ProcessPlan from August 2016 to October 2022 as a Client Success Specialist, where responsibilities included managing support inquiries, writing help documentation, and assisting with software implementation, achieving a 98% satisfaction rate across over 4,600 support chats. Earlier experience includes a role as an Offensive Volunteer for University of Georgia Football from September 2013 to December 2015, contributing to film breakdown, opponent scouting, and statistical research. Marquise holds a Bachelor of Business Administration in Management Information Systems from The University of Georgia.

Founded by an experienced team of healthcare and technology experts, Jaan Health has developed Phamily,the #1 text-based Chronic Care Management & patient wellness platform. Phamily helps health systems and medical groups across the country launch scalable in-house Chronic Care Management service lines to proactively support their patients between visits, while generating sustainable monthly reimbursement. Our mission is to help transform healthcare delivery from reactive, episodic care to proactive care management. At Phamily, we believe every patient with chronic disease deserves consistent check-ins, follow-up and support. At the same time, healthcare providers deserve to get paid for taking care of patients in between visits. With our unique solution, we make this a reality. Phamily's solution enables independent doctors, group practices, hospitals and ACOs to improve the quality of care for their patients with chronic diseases. Healthcare providers use Phamily to improve the quality of care and increase patient engagement while driving significant reimbursement and profits. For health systems and ACOs in a Medicare Shared Savings Program, Phamily enables proactive care management at scale to help drive attribution and ultimately decrease total medical expense. By combining artificial intelligence and simple messaging, Phamily makes 2-way patient communication scalable while also automatically documenting the interactions. This allows a single care manager to support 500 patients between visits, instead of the national average of 50. Phamily also enables more frequent patient engagement (2-3x per month) vs. the traditional once per month care management phone call.
